Model Card: (TEST) code-search-net-tokenizer

Model Description:

The Code Search Net Tokenizer is a custom tokenizer specifically trained for tokenizing Python code snippets. It has been trained on a large corpus of Python code snippets from the CodeSearchNet dataset using the GPT-2 model as a starting point. The goal of this tokenizer is to effectively tokenize Python code for use in various natural language processing and code-related tasks.

Training Data:

The tokenizer was trained on a corpus of Python code snippets from the CodeSearchNet dataset. The dataset consists of various Python code examples collected from open-source repositories on GitHub. The tokenizer has been fine-tuned on this dataset to create a specialized vocabulary that captures the unique syntax and structure of Python code.

Limitations:

The code-search-net-tokenizer is specifically tailored to code-related text data and may not be suitable for general text tasks. It may not perform optimally for natural language text outside the programming context.
